Original Litho of The Mallard (Anas Platyrhynchos) in Naturalistic Detail, 1929

About the Item

This print, part of the esteemed "Svenska Fåglar Efter Naturen Och På Sten Ritade" series, presents the common mallard, Anas platyrhynchos, rendered with exceptional attention to detail. The male mallard, or drake, is shown in profile, boasting its characteristic glossy green head and neck, which contrasts vividly against its white collar and brown chest. The subtle interplay of light and shadow across the plumage reveals the intricate patterns and textures unique to this species, from the delicate grays and browns of the body to the distinct blue speculum edged with white on the wings. The drake stands on a rock, its bright orange-red feet and legs illustrated with careful shading to indicate the contours and musculature. The artist has also captured the mallard's alert posture and lively eye, conveying the bird's vitality and awareness of its surroundings. The background is minimalistic, featuring only a hint of greenery and water, which focuses the viewer's attention on the subject. This simplicity in composition underscores the mallard's adaptability and prevalence across varied habitats. This print, like others in the series, is more than just an artistic representation; it serves as an educational tool, meticulously depicting the mallard in a way that would have been valuable for both ornithologists and the general public. The condition of the print appears to be very good, with the colors remaining vibrant and the paper intact, suggesting that it has been well-preserved over time.
